General Winfield Scott Hancock, a Union hero of the Battle of Gettysburg, arrived in western Kansas in 1867. Hancock was inexperienced dealing with American Indians, though was confident in his ability to bring them under control. Hancock met with several Cheyenne chiefs at Fort Larned on April 12. The fort was abandoned by the military in July 1878 and the military reservation was sold at public auction in 1884. For many years the fort site was operated as a private farm. The trail then continues to the Fort Larned National Historic Site, located on Kansas Highway 156, six miles west of Larned. From 1859 to 1878, Fort Larned was one of the major military installations on the Santa Fe Trail. Nine of the ten original stone buildings remain today, and the tenth was reconstructed in 1988.Virtual Tour Fort Larned 's nine original sandstone buildings, built between 1866 and 1868, comprise the best-preserved fort from the Indian Wars period. The Comanche, Kiowa, Arapaho, and Southern Cheyenne roamed throughout the area around Fort Larned. Pawnee, Sioux, and Plains Apache were also known to be in this area. The territorial legislature of 1861 passed an act declaring the military road from Fort Riley to Fort Larned a territorial road. Pawnee County, Kansas. Fort Larned, in Pawnee County, was established to provide a military presence along the Santa Fe Trail. It served many purposes from protecting the commerce route to serving as an office for the Bureau of Indian Affairs. Forts Aubrey, Harker, Larned, Riley, and Dodge were among these. Some forts established by the Army served as administrative headquarters in the chain of forts stretching across the west. This Magnuson Hotels affiliate is located …About six miles west of Larned, Kansas, the Fort Larned National Historic Site preserves the 1859 military post of Fort Larned.On October 22, 1859, Captain George H. Stewart, commanding Company K of the First United States Cavalry, was sent out with his company to establish a mail escort station on the line of the Santa Fe Trail.

George Eayre used Fort Larned as a base for a campaign against the Cheyennes. He engaged the Cheyennes about 50 miles northwest of Fort Larned, an encounter that Grinnell thought to be an unprovoked attack. Soon after the battle, Eayre moved his force to Fort Larned. Fort Larned National Historic Site is located in Larned, Kansas that preserves the remains of Fort Larned, a military post that played an important role in the history of the American West. The fort was established in 1859 as a base of operations for the protection of the Santa Fe Trail, one of the most important trade routes of the 19th century.
